Hearth industry lists grounds for lawsuit against EPA

Updated: June 17, 2015
The US Court of Appeals has consolidated four lawsuits against the EPA’s wood heater rules together into one lawsuit.  The four parties are the Hearth, Patio & Barbecue Association (HPBA), the Pellet Fuels Institute, Tulikivi and Richard Burns & co..

Consolidation means that the four parties opposing parts of the rule will likely have to write and share one brief (while sticking to the typical 14,000 word limit), unless they can convince the court that separate briefs are appropriate or that they should be granted more space. This usually means that the four parties need to pick only their best arguments and discard some smaller or less appealing arguments.  In practice, this means that the challengers won’t be able to throw “everything but the kitchen sink” at EPA.

HPBA filed its list of issues (PDF link) as required by the court, giving the EPA and broader hearth community a detailed look into exactly what HPBA will be challenging and what they hope to change in the NSPS.  Their three main areas are:

* The 2020 particulate matter emission standards for wood heaters, residential hydronic heaters and residential forced-air furnaces are arbitrary, capricious, an abuse of discretion, or otherwise not in accordance with law.

* The “failure to include adjustments for test method precision” is in the compliance audit testing is arbitrary, capricious, an abuse of discretion, or otherwise not in accordance with law.

* The ability of the EPA to use test methods and other provisions that are not developed through a consensus standard-making process.

HPBA’s challenge on stricter emissions standards in 2020 has been widely anticipated, but their challenge on EPA recognition of non-consensus test methods indicates that industry may be seeking more control over how indoor and outdoor boilers are accredited by the EPA.  At issue is the long simmering division between domestic outdoor wood boiler manufacturers and those companies importing and manufacturing European style boilers. 

The development of test methods for stoves and boilers have traditionally been dominated by the domestic stove and boiler industry through the EPA and/or ASTM.  The consensus driven ASTM process is open to anyone who wants to participate, but is dominated by HPBA insiders, experts and manufacturers. In recent years, New York State bucked that system by funding the development of an alternative test method outside the ASTM process that “is a major modification of EPA Method 28 WHH, intended to provide a method to evaluate a specific type of advanced wood heating boilers. 

The NSPS says that boilers certified by New York State or qualified under the New York’s Renewable Heat New York (RHNY) program are to be automatically deemed EPA certified to meet the Step 1 emission limits.  If HPBA is successful in its challenge, it is unclear if all of those units could lose their certification, giving HPBA member companies a big edge over companies who participated in the New York program, which are mainly non-HPBA members.

Despite the lawsuit by HPBA, a number of their member stove manufacturers are already reassuring their distributors and retailers that they will be able to meet the 2020 emission standards.  And, many, if not most companies are starting R&D efforts to meet the stricter standards because there is no guarantee that the suit will be successful and they cannot afford to do nothing for several years.  Even those HPBA member companies who do not agree with the lawsuit have to help pay for it.  The suit is funded by assessments on all member manufacturers.

HPBA is also challenging the EPA’s “failure” to take test method imprecision into account.   Rick Curkeet, one of the key figures involved in the study that shows wide testing imprecision, recently explained the issue in a public paper. 

“Unfortunately the EPA has chosen to ignore the reality that the test process does not appear to be able to reliably distinguish emissions performance differences of several grams per hour. Indeed, it will take some very good luck in addition to high quality testing to obtain acceptable results. A possible means of reducing this risk is for designers to focus R&D efforts on getting repeatable results and not simply a low number.”

Tom Morrissey, the owner of Woodstock Soapstone Stoves, a non-HPBA member, says Curkeet’s study is riddled with flaws and should not be relied upon by policymakers or regulators.

The Pellet Fuel Institute (PFI), headed by Jennifer Hedrick is challenging the authority of the EPA to regulate pellet fuel and to include ENplus and CANplus, since the EPA did not offer an opportunity to comment on their inclusion in the rule.  (PFI court filing, PDF)  It is unlikely that PFI would want the EPA to remove references to certified pellet fuel, as PFI has worked diligently for many years to establish the certification standard, with EPA involvement.  PFI may just want the EPA to recognize their third party standard, but not get involved in what ingredients and characteristics should be allowed.  Most PFI members who manufacturer pellets have not agreed to become part of the PFI pellet certification program and some of them use ingredients in their pellets which are not allowed by the NSPS.
Jennifer Hedrick

For example, one of the other litigants, Richard Burns & Co, is a PFI member, a pellet producer and also a recycler of construction and demolition debris, and retailer of #2 wood chips.  The NSPS does not allow plywood, construction and demolition debris, paper and cardboard and many other items to be used to make pellets. The court filings from PFI and Richard Burns & Co should be available soon.

Tulikivi, the dominant leader of factory built masonry heaters, is suing the EPA because the NSPS did not include them as a regulated technology.  Since nearly all categories of wood heaters are now required to be certified by the EPA, lack of certification for masonry heaters will become a market barrier.  (Tulikivi court filing, PDF.)

The U.S. Court of Appeals will likely to soon be studying both sides of this argument.  Several air quality non-profit groups have also intervened to help the EPA defend the rule and will likely be arguing that that Step 2 emission standards are realistic and achievable, and if anything, are too lax.

New EPA Stove Regulations Begin Cleaner Chapter for Wood Heating

Statement by the Alliance for Green Heat on the Wood Heater NSPS

Overall, the EPA did a good job and released a fair rule that includes many compromises between industry and air quality agencies.  We think these rules are good for consumers and will not drive prices up substantially for most product categories, but will result in cleaner and more efficient appliances that will ultimately save consumers time and money. This is our initial reaction to the rule, which we will be followed by a more thorough analysis.

High performance stoves: The EPA took some key steps to address the lack of recognition for high performing appliances. Notably, stoves that test with cordwood in the next 5 years can use a special EPA label that will alert consumers that the device is designed and tested for use like the consumer will use it. This shift is possibly as important than just lowering emission standards for wood stoves. Along these lines, the EPA is also allowing stoves that already meet the 2020 standards, to use a special label so consumers can more easily recognize these higher performing stoves. We are, however, very disappointed that the EPA removed the long-standing requirement that all stoves have a consumer hang-tag that helps consumers better appreciate the basic differences between all stoves on the showroom floor.

Boiler testing: Another positive step forward is EPA’s recognition of the European test method EN303-5 to certify European style indoor pellet boilers that have been accepted by Renewable Heat New York (RHNY). Also boilers certified by the New York State Department of Environmental Conservation (NYSDEC) will be automatically deemed EPA certified. This is another step to recognizing higher performance equipment. NYSERDA deserves credit for the R&D, test method and other funding that EPA and DOE should have been doing to develop higher performance equipment. These parts of the new EPA rule will help give consumers more options to buy cleaner and more efficient devices.

Stove emission standards: As expected, the EPA is staying with the de facto status quo for the next 5 years, at 4.5 grams an hour (g/hr). The 2 g/hr standard for stoves as of 2020 is fair and reasonable. As the EPA explained in the rule “nearly 90 percent of current catalytic/hybrid stoves and over 18 percent of current non-catalytic stoves” already meet the Step 2 emission limit of 2 g/hr. We hope that those manufacturers who have to redesign stoves use the opportunity to redesign to use cordwood and to reduce start-up and fugitive emissions. The optional Step 2 certification test for cordwood at 2.5 g/hr represents a very creative and positive approach by the EPA to move towards required cord wood testing.

Some independent stove and boiler companies played a vital role in broadening the debate and sharing key data sets that enabled the EPA to show that some stoves can already meet the Step 2 standards of 2 g/hr with cordwood. We are pleased that companies who participated in the 2013 Wood Stove Design Challenge helped the EPA and OMB understand that smallest manufacturers can undertake the R&D to make very clean and affordable stoves that operate well on cordwood.

Key issues not addressed: Some of the most important issues with wood stoves are difficult to address in regulations, such as indoor air quality from fugitive smoke and the ability for homeowners to reduce air-flow so much that the stove smolders for hours on end, which is often a nightly occurrence. Ultimately, we believe that some types of automation are needed to prevent the widespread consumer misuse of wood stoves. The attempt by the EPA to set a maximum emission level while the stove is on its lowest burn rate was a good start. We had urged the EPA to more formally address alternative tests for automated stoves that hold tremendous promise to reduce widespread poor operation by consumers.

Warm air furnaces: Delaying the standards for all warm air furnaces for 1 - 2 years was a mistake because some companies have little ability or intention of meeting the Step 1 standards. An interim measure after 6 months to distinguish between companies on their way towards meeting standards and those who aren’t would have been far better.

Exempt wood stoves:
We are very pleased to see that the era of exempt wood stoves is over. About 1 out of every 3 or 4 new wood stoves sold in America has been exempt in recent years and EPA had considered a weaker standard for them, but is now holding them to same standard as all other stoves.

Masonry heaters:
The EPA was not able to set standards for masonry heaters but we are glad to see that the EPA has charted a path forward to work with the Masonry Heater Association so that masonry heaters become a certified appliance category

Sell-through period: The sell-through period, set at 8 months through December 31st is fair for certified wood stoves, pellet stoves and qualified or EN303-5 approved boilers, but too long for exempt wood stoves and traditional outdoor boilers which should have come off the market sooner.

Electronic reporting: We were very glad to see that the EPA will begin electronic reporting for stove certification tests and provide more transparency for the public and access more data that is not Confidential Business Information (CBI) about stove tests.

Efficiency: Achievable efficiency standards are important in the near future and we are pleased that the EPA will finally require the manufacturers to test for, and report actual efficiency numbers not only to the EPA, but also on their websites. In practice however, many existing stoves many not have to retest for 3-5 years and it is unclear if they will have to disclose efficiency before then, unless they do it voluntarily. This is particularly important for boilers and pellet stoves that have a very wide range of efficiencies.

Renewable energy: We are very disappointed that the EPA did not mention the term “renewable” in this rule. The EPA Office of Air and Radiation should take into consideration that this sector has potential not just to make cleaner energy, but to use a renewable energy source and displace fossil fuels. Governor Cuomo’s Renewable Heat New York is investing tens of millions into the sector and integrates the goal of driving down emissions, driving up efficiency while replacing fossil fuels and offering homeowners an affordable, renewable heating source. In addition to setting minimum emission standards for lab testing, the EPA should adopt a more integrated approach to this technology that is being increasingly adopted not just by New York, but by other states as well.

In conclusion, the EPA crafted a fair and balanced rule overall and took some important steps towards testing with cordwood and recognizing those companies who take steps to build stoves based on how consumers operates them. In the long run, this new rule will result in cleaner appliances and a better foundation for renewable wood and pellet heating.

Wood and pellet stoves
StepNew PM emissions limitCompliance deadlines
Step 1: All uncertified wood and pellet stoves (cat and non-cat)4.5 grams per hour for crib wood test method

If tested with cordwood, emissions test method must be approved, and stoves must meet crib wood limit
60 days after publication in the Federal Register
Step 2: All wood and pellet stoves (cat and non-cat)2.0 grams per hour, or 2.5 grams per hour if tested with cordwood (test method must be approved) 5 years after publication in the Federal Register (2020)

Hydronic heaters
StepNew PM emissions limitCompliance deadlines
Step 10.32 pounds per million Btu heat output (weighted average), with a cap of 18 grams per hour for individual test runs (crib wood test method)

If tested with cordwood, emissions test method must be approved, and stoves must meet crib wood limit
60 days after publication in the Federal Register
Step 20.10 pounds per million Btu heat output for each burn rate, or 0.15 pounds per million Btu heat output for each burn rate. If tested with cordwood; method must be approved5 years after publication in the Federal Register (2020)

Warm air furnaces
StepStandardCompliance deadlines
Step 1Operational/work practice standards60 days after publication in the Federal Register
Step 2Emissions limit of 0.93 pounds of PM per million Btu heat output, weighted average. Cordwood testing is required for forced air furnacesSmall furnaces: 1 year after publication in the Federal Register (2016)

Large furnaces: 2 years after publication (2017)
Step 3Emissions limit of 0.15 pounds of PM per million Btu heat output for each individual burn rate. Cordwood testing requiredAll furnaces: 5 years after publication in the Federal Register (2020)
